python为何如此流行

python为何如此流行

如今,Python 已经成为一种再主流不过的编程语言了。它天生丽质,易于读写,非常实用,从而赢得了广泛的群众基础,被无数程序员热烈追捧。常言道: “流水的语言,铁打的 Python”,貌似目前它已经“睥睨天下,傲视群雄”了,但你不知道的是
Python160
TXT文本正则表达式替换

TXT文本正则表达式替换

用软件Replace Pioneer的正则表达式功能很容易完成替换,详细步骤:1. ctrl-o打开文件2. ctrl-h打开替换窗口* replace unit选为Line* 在search for pattern输入"^s*
Python180
c语言的细节问题?

c语言的细节问题?

1、在对scanf()函数传参的时候,数值和字符类型变量前加上&amp,而字符串变量前不用原因:对于数值和字符串类型变量而言,变量名不代表内存地址,需要在变量名前加上地址符&amp。而字符串其变量名代表内存地址,所以不需要。
Python170
学习hadoop需要java吗?

学习hadoop需要java吗?

需要。原因如下:1.大数据支持很多开发语言,但企业用的最多的还是java,所以并不是完全需要,有其它语言基础也可以,同时hadoop是由java编写的,要想深入学习,学习java是有必要的。2.于此,hadoop一般在工业环境大部分是运
Python180
python2.7打印中文乱码怎么办

python2.7打印中文乱码怎么办

由于python默认以ASCII编码,所以不支持中文。所以我们需要在代码前面写上“#_*_ coding:utf-8 _*_”或者#coding=utf-8.当然,如果你代码中没有中文,就不需要加上了。还有一个原因,由于python所运行的
Python180
c语言怎么编出6的阶乘?

c语言怎么编出6的阶乘?

void main(){int l=1for(i=6i&gt1i--)l*=iprintf("6的阶乘是%d",l)}这道题考察基本功,要对变量值的变化理解了:#include "stdio.h&quo
Python170
聊聊golang的DDD项目结构

聊聊golang的DDD项目结构

本文主要研究一下golang的DDD项目结构 food-app-serverinterfaces food-app-serverapplication food-app-serverdomain food-app-se
Python110
c语言 以下程序运行结果为什么是-2

c语言 以下程序运行结果为什么是-2

x=-m++这一句, 自增在右, 先取值后计算, 所以x=-3, m=4x=x+8++n这一句, 自增在左, 先计算,后取值, 所以相当于:x=x+85根据优先级, 先计算85, 两边都是int, 计算结果只去整数部分, 所以相当于:
Python290
c语言char 11 则其二进制码是多少 咋算的呢

c语言char 11 则其二进制码是多少 咋算的呢

先看这:二制制码逢二进一(十进制就逢十进一嘛),因为是CHAR型所以,有八位,0001011中,最后一个一表示1(十进制),最后第二个1表示1*2=2,第四个一则表示1*2*2*2=8,所以0001011(即十进制11)中三个一代表的值分别
Python200
小明送外卖 C语言

小明送外卖 C语言

当外卖赚钱那么好赚的啊!!!!!思路:各自份数:k(开封菜)c(麦当劳)p(必胜客)收入: money   总份数:totalk * 20 + c * 12 + p * 8 = moneyk + c + p = total -&a
Python230
如何通过python调用新浪微博的API来爬取数据

如何通过python调用新浪微博的API来爬取数据

1:安装python(这个不多说啦)2:下载新浪微博SDK的python包,解压为weibopy目录3:申请AppKey,流程:1:通过oAuth认证按我的理解简化如下:用户在新浪微博给的页面输入账号密码,然后微博给应用一个PIN码,这样应
Python200
使用Puma部署Rails项目

使用Puma部署Rails项目

Puma是一个基于Ruby的Web Server服务器,与其他Ruby Web服务器不同的是,Puma是为速度与并发而生的。它和Unicorn的很大不同是,Puma主要基于多线程,而Unicorn是基于多进程,所以Puma的内存占用要比Un
Python270
中国未来十年热门的十大编程语言会有什么样的变化

中国未来十年热门的十大编程语言会有什么样的变化

其实世界上的编程语言的更新迭代,就是靠中国和美国两个国家在引导。欧洲很多主流网站,还是VB写的。VB能在编程语言排行榜上占有一席之地,全是欧洲在撑着。从中国程序员的角度,VB似乎过时很久了,欧洲却还有大量的新项目在用它,但有人认为欧洲严重落
Python140
JAVA数据结构有哪几种

JAVA数据结构有哪几种

JAVA数据结构有以下几种:1、List:List是有序的Collection,使用此接口能够精确的控制每个元素插入的位置。用户能够使用索引(元素在List中的位置,类似于数组下 &gt标)来访问List中的元素,这类似于Jav
Python170
C语言问题。

C语言问题。

选A, 0333;x=064是八进制表示的数字,展开表示成二进制是 000_110_100,因为x是字符型,所以取8bit,即x= 0011_0100(二进制),按八进制每3bit分割表示 是 x = 00_110_100(二进制)x =
Python220
C语言double值一样系统却判断不相等,求解??

C语言double值一样系统却判断不相等,求解??

double值在计算机中用的64个bit来表示,浮点数格式,因为精度比较高,所以显示给你看的时候,通常都是经过舍弃精度(简单理解成四舍五入),你看到的2.00000和2.000000很可能真的不一样,所以比较好的做法是,当两个double数
Python220
求学习JAVA 心得。和职业规划

求学习JAVA 心得。和职业规划

java心得如下:学习Java的第一步是安装好JDK,写一个Hello World, 其实JDK的学习没有那么简单,关于JDK有两个问题是很容易一直困扰 Java程序员的地方:一个是CLASSPATH的问题,其实从原理上来说,是要搞清楚JR
Python310